Best Health Positively
Welcome to Best Health Positively, a podcast series of twice weekly mini episodes that will help listeners take steps toward their best health. In this podcast, Krista Noviski draws on 20 years of experience as a Health and Wellness Coach and shares ideas, practices, and the latest research that's instrumental to taking steps to improve our health. She discusses topics across the board, like health, mindset, motivation, and daily practices, to help listeners make changes, create more fulfilling lives, and move toward better health. Krista believes that the opportunity for each of us, to choose the focus of our time, thoughts, and energy each day, is the key to unleashing our full potential to create our best health... positively!
